#17389b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#17389b is composed of 9% red, 22% green and 60.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.2% cyan, 63.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 225 degrees, a saturation of 74.2% and a lightness of 34.9%. #17389b color hex could be obtained by blending #2e70ff with #000037.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#17389b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#17389b has RGB values of R:23, G:56, B:155 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.64, Y:0,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 1521819.
